The University of Mysore has entered into a strategic partnership with Google Cloud for the benefit of its students. A Google Cloud Centre of Excellence will come up in the university to provide its students access to technology and services for learning more about Google Cloud. The centre of excellence will run two programmes — ‘Google Cloud Career Readiness’ and ‘Google Cloud Computing Foundations’, a press release stated.
